SMILE Eye Surgical Treatment Overview



If you're thinking about SMILE eye surgical treatment, you'll discover it to be a minimally intrusive treatment with a fast recovery time. Throughout SMILE (Small Incision Lenticule Removal), a laser is utilized to produce a small, precise laceration in the cornea to eliminate a small piece of cells, reshaping it to fix your vision. This varies from LASIK, where a flap is developed, and PRK, where the external layer of the cornea is totally gotten rid of.

One of the essential benefits of SMILE is its minimally intrusive nature, bring about a faster recovery process and less pain post-surgery. The recovery time for SMILE is reasonably quick, with numerous patients experiencing boosted vision within a day or more. This makes it a preferred selection for those seeking a convenient and efficient vision correction treatment. In addition, SMILE has actually been shown to have a lower threat of dry eye disorder contrasted to LASIK, making it a beneficial option for individuals worried about this potential negative effects.

Benefits And Drawbacks Contrast



To review the benefits and drawbacks of SMILE, LASIK, and PRK eye surgeries, it's vital to think about the specific advantages and prospective restrictions of each procedure. SMILE surgical procedure supplies the benefit of a minimally intrusive procedure, with a smaller cut and potentially quicker recovery time contrasted to LASIK and PRK. It also minimizes the danger of completely dry eye post-surgery, an usual side effect of LASIK. Nonetheless, SMILE might have restrictions in dealing with greater degrees of myopia or astigmatism contrasted to LASIK.

LASIK surgery gives rapid visual recuperation and minimal discomfort throughout the procedure. It's highly effective in dealing with a vast array of refractive errors, consisting of nearsightedness, hyperopia, and astigmatism. Yet, LASIK lugs a threat of flap difficulties, which can influence the corneal framework.

PRK eye surgery, while not as prominent as LASIK, stays clear of creating a corneal flap, reducing the risk of flap-related problems. It appropriates for people with thin corneas or uneven corneal surface areas. Nonetheless, PRK has a longer recovery time and might involve a lot more pain during the recovery process.
